01.02 What is the main problem you are trying to solve?
Bulawayo, in Natural Region 4, is characterised by low levels of rainfall causing severe water shortages increased by droughts induced by climate change. The city is currently on a 120-hour water shedding strategy, with homes receiving water for only 2 days a week. This situation has led to two interlinked problems: inadequate water storage and the decline of urban home gardening. The WaterHive addresses the issue of water shedding by providing affordable 200-litre and 210-litre drums for water harvesting. Many homes currently rely on 20-litre containers, which are insufficient for storing water during the limited supply days. This initiative is crucial as 7 out of 10 households in the community face water shortages and often resort to drawing water from boreholes. To combat the decline in urban home gardening due to water shortages, The WaterHive promotes the re-use of 2-litre plastic bottles for container gardening as this method requires less water and promotes recycling of plastics

01.04 Please describe who exactly your startup’s product/service is aimed at serving. Who are the targeted beneficiaries?
1. Urban Households in Bulawayo: Families and individuals facing water shortages due to the city's 120-hour water shedding strategy. High density households that rely on inadequate 20-litre containers for water storage and need larger, affordable solutions. This group is important as they are not permitted by the city's bylaws to drill private boreholes and/or have 5000litre tanks connected with the mains. 2. Urban Gardeners: Residents interested in urban home gardening but struggling due to water scarcity. Individuals looking for sustainable and water-efficient gardening methods, such as container gardening. 3. Community Groups and Organizations: Local community groups focused on water conservation and sustainable living. NGOs and non-profits working on urban development, water management, and food security. 4. Local Businesses: Businesses that can benefit from partnerships or sponsorships with The WaterHive for branding and marketing opportunities.

02.03.02 Good health and well-being - Justification for my startup
Access to clean water and fresh produce from urban gardens improves the overall health and well-being of the community. The high rise of cholera and diarrhoea cases in the city have been attributed to the lack of access to clean water for communities. Access of this precious resource averts these ills in the community. Due to lack of access to safe water, some vegetable growers have been utilising sewer water from burst sanitation pipes to grow vegetables causing diseases to their markets. A safer alternative gardening method, requiring less water has an impact therefore in securing the health and well-being of the community.

02.10.02 Reduced inequalities - Justification for my startup
By providing affordable solutions to water and gardening challenges, The WaterHive helps reduce inequalities in access to essential resources. Households in the high density areas of Bulawayo are not permitted to drill boreholes and install Jojo (5000l) tanks by the city's bylaws, because of the smaller residential stand sizes. Due to the same, have limited space for gardening as well. The WaterHive therefore seeks to bridge the gap of inequality between these and the low density surburbs.

06.08 Justification for my startup
Although water storage containers are readily available, most households either cannot afford the products or have learnt living with the problem as most people in our country do. There is a need to bring the solution to the people and also at an affordable price. Container Gardening is relatively new in my community with almost all households relying on conventional gardening which has since dilapidated due to water scarcity.
06.09 Competitive Analysis
Water container suppliers are the main competitors. These have however focused mainly on supplying 5000l tanks for either commercial clients or low density households, thus sidelining the high density community in need of smaller affordable solutions which are more efficient than the common 20litre buckets.
